Join SMC ANZ Sales Leadership Team in their pursuit to set global benchmark standards.Play an integral part to SMC’s global business vision to strengthen its market leadership position.Work as a key member of a highly collaborative, high-performing, and energetic team.Seeking the best available talent and the remuneration will be reflective of this.About the position:SMC is seeking a Head of Strategic Accounts to lead sales growth and oversee key customer relationships across the ANZ region. Reporting to the Sales & Marketing Director, this role offers a unique opportunity to make a meaningful impact. The ideal candidate will be a strategic and commercially minded leader with strong relationship-building, negotiation, and stakeholder engagement capabilities. They will support the sales team in presenting and promoting the full SMC product range and solutions across various industries, while also interpreting market trends and turning insights into practical, results-focused actions.Your key role and responsibilities:Drive Sales and Market Share: Take charge of growing sales and market share for key accounts across Australia and New Zealand by developing and executing a strong sales strategy.Lead by Example: Foster a culture of transparency, collaboration, and teamwork across multi-functional teams, promoting a positive, growth-focused attitude aligned with company objectives.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with other departments, senior leaders, distributors, and key customers to strengthen partnerships and ensure alignment with strategic goals.Market and Opportunity Analysis: Analyse the competitive environment to identify market opportunities and product gaps, enabling sales team to focus on high-impact opportunities and strengthen the SMC’s market position.Ensure 100% of our sales team are focussed across 100% of our customers to promote 100% of our relevant product range.Optimally allocate resources, budgets and leverage broader organisation resources to convert opportunities and target customers to maximise sales results.Pipeline and Performance Management: Ensure the strategic accounts pipeline consistently exceeds monthly sales targets, while maintaining team productivity and engagement through regular check-ins, guidance, and support.Ensure CRM system is updated with all investment opportunities to build a strong pipeline.About YouWhat you need to be successful:Trade (technical) or relevant tertiary qualification in mechanical, electrical or mechatronics highly desirableBusiness Management qualification &/or equivalent senior sales leadership experience essential.Over 10 years leadership experience in sales and business management roles within an industrial B2B environment.Proven track record in strategic selling, channel development, and successfully converting large or complex sales opportunities.Strong ability to operate in dynamic environments, act as a change agent, and foster a high-performance culture within the team while influencing customer organisations.Excellent communication skills, with the ability to adapt style to customers, suppliers, and internal functions, while motivating teams to achieve goals.Skilled at identifying commercial opportunities and building strong, lasting customer relationships.Why Join Us:Join a globally respected brand and market leader with highly skilled technical and people managers across ANZInternal progression opportunitiesInsurance benefits within the company superannuation planFocus on employee Wellbeing & Employee Assistance ProgramsAnnual Salary Review processOnsite parking (available at each SMC location)About SMCSMC Corporation is a manufacturer of electro - pneumatic and industrial automation components, successful in providing innovative products and solutions to customers across a wide array of industries.
